    Notes: Fir st prototypes of electrooptic (EO) planar deflector switches (PDS) are fabricatedwith hybrid integration on Si substrates. Planar optical modules, made in silica-on-silicontechnology, consist of input and output waveguide microlenses facing each other and slabwaveguides in between. The modules interconnect the input and output fibers with laterallycollimated light beams less than 400 [removed info]m in width at distances up to 100 mm with losses lower than3 dB. Thin lead lanthanum zirconium titanate (PLZT) films with prism-shaped electrodes grown onSrTiO3 substrates form the deflector elements. The PLZT films are more than 10 [removed info]m thick with EOcoefficients about 40 pm/V. The deflector assembly technology provides chip vertical positioningaccuracy better than 1 [removed info]m. The deflector chips are attached to the optical substrates with thermocompressionflip-chip bonding. The optical power losses of the modules with test silica chips can beas low as 3.6 dB. However, the lowest module losses achieved with PLZT are about 10 dB. Thechannel-to-channel switching operations are demonstrated at about 40 V and switching times lessthan 300 ns

    Notes: Single and multiple ion monitoring is employed to evaluate whether deuteriomethylated allobarbitone or methylated quinalbarbitone is the better internal standard for quantifying methylated allobarbitone through a g.c.m.s. system based on a quadrupole mass spectrometer. It is shown that the coefficient of variation of the single ion monitoring method is substantially lower than that of the multiple ion monitoring method. Small quantities of a compound are therefore most accurately determined by adding a labelled version of the compound solely to act as a carrier, plus an internal standard giving an ion in common with the compound being measured. By this means 40 pg and 100 pg of methylated allobarbitone could be determined with coefficients of variation of 11.5 and 2.0%, respectively. Using only the labelled compound as internal standard, the corresponding values were 19.8 and 15.3% for the same quantities.
